1N4690-TP Zener Diode Equivalent & Substitute Parts

Part Overview

The 1N4690-TP is a 5.6 V zener diode rated for 500 mW power dissipation in a DO-35 through-hole package, manufactured by Micro Commercial Co. This component is classified as obsolete, indicating that direct procurement from the original manufacturer is no longer available. Equivalent and substitute parts must match the electrical specifications and mechanical form factor to ensure functional compatibility in existing circuit designs.

Substitute Part Grouping Explanation

Substitution of the 1N4690-TP is determined by the following critical parameters:

Electrical Specifications:

  • Zener voltage: 5.6 V nominal
  • Power rating: 500 mW maximum
  • Tolerance: ±5% or tighter
  • Forward voltage and reverse leakage characteristics within acceptable ranges

Mechanical Specifications:

  • Package type: DO-35 (DO-204AH) through-hole axial configuration
  • Lead compatibility with existing PCB layouts

Compliance Requirements:

  • RoHS3 compliance
  • MSL rating of 1 (Unlimited)

All substitute parts listed meet these core requirements. Variations in reverse leakage current, impedance, and operating temperature ranges do not preclude substitution when the primary electrical and mechanical parameters align.

Engineering Selection Recommendations

Direct Substitutes (Highest Compatibility):

The 1N5232B-TR and 1N5232B-TAP from Vishay General Semiconductor are functionally equivalent to the 1N4690-TP. Both parts maintain the 5.6 V nominal zener voltage, 500 mW power rating, ±5% tolerance, and DO-35 through-hole package. Both are RoHS3 compliant with MSL rating of 1. These parts are currently in active production with substantial inventory availability.

Enhanced Performance Alternatives:

The BZX55B5V6-TR and BZX55B5V6-TAP from Vishay General Semiconductor offer tighter tolerance (±2% versus ±5%), lower reverse leakage current (100 nA @ 1 V), and automotive-grade qualification (AEC-Q101). These parts are suitable for applications requiring improved voltage regulation accuracy and are available in active production status.

Functional Equivalent:

The BZX79C5V6TR from Fairchild Semiconductor matches the 1N4690-TP electrical specifications with 5.6 V nominal voltage, 500 mW power rating, and ±5% tolerance in DO-35 package. This part is in active production with high inventory availability.

Frequently Asked Questions (FAQ)

Q: Can the 1N5232B-TR be used as a direct replacement for the 1N4690-TP?

A: Yes. Both parts share identical zener voltage (5.6 V), power rating (500 mW), tolerance (±5%), and DO-35 through-hole package configuration. The 1N5232B-TR is in active production and RoHS3 compliant.

Q: What is the difference between the BZX55B5V6-TR and 1N5232B-TR?

A: The BZX55B5V6-TR offers tighter voltage tolerance (±2% versus ±5%) and lower reverse leakage current (100 nA @ 1 V versus 5 µA @ 3 V). Both maintain the same 5.6 V nominal voltage, 500 mW power rating, and DO-35 package. The BZX55B5V6-TR includes automotive-grade qualification (AEC-Q101).

Q: Are the packaging variants (Cut Tape vs. Bulk) electrically equivalent?

A: Yes. Packaging variants such as Cut Tape (CT) and Bulk affect only the delivery format and handling, not the electrical or mechanical specifications of the diode itself. The diode performance is identical regardless of packaging variant.
